Personalized Skincare
Personalized skincare is set to become the norm in the world of anti-aging. With the rise of genetic testing and the availability of personal health data, skincare companies will be able to create customized skincare routines based on an individual's genetic makeup, skin type, and lifestyle. This means that the products will be specifically tailored to the individual, providing more effective and targeted results.
Advanced Ingredients
The future of anti-aging skincare will see the use of more advanced ingredients that target specific skin concerns. For example, we can expect to see the use of new peptides and enzymes that help to stimulate collagen production, reduce fine lines and wrinkles, and improve skin texture and tone. In addition, there will also be an increase in the use of natural and organic ingredients, such as plant stem cells and antioxidants, that help to protect the skin from damage and promote cellular rejuvenation.

Non-Invasive Treatments
Non-invasive treatments have become increasingly popular in recent years and are set to continue to rise in popularity in the future. These treatments, such as microneedling, LED light therapy, and radiofrequency, work by stimulating collagen production and improving the overall appearance of the skin without the need for surgery or injectables. They are a great option for those who want to avoid more invasive procedures, but still want to achieve noticeable results.
Wearable Technology
Wearable technology has already started to play a big role in the world of skincare, and this trend is set to continue in the future. We can expect to see the development of wearable devices that track skin health and provide personalized skincare routines. These devices will use advanced sensors and algorithms to analyze skin health and provide recommendations for products and treatments that will help to improve skin appearance and reduce the signs of aging.

Telemedicine
Telemedicine is set to play a big role in the future of anti-aging skincare. With telemedicine, patients will be able to receive virtual consultations with dermatologists and skincare experts from the comfort of their own homes. This will make it easier for individuals to get expert advice on skincare concerns, and it will also help to improve access to skincare treatments for those who live in remote areas or have busy schedules.
Regenerative Medicine
Regenerative medicine is a new field that is set to play a big role in the future of anti-aging skincare. This field involves using advanced techniques, such as stem cell therapy, to regenerate damaged or aging cells, helping to improve skin appearance and reduce the signs of aging. This type of treatment will be especially useful for those who want to achieve noticeable results without the need for invasive procedures.
